#b36e1c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b36e1c is composed of 70.2% red, 43.1%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 38.5% magenta, 84.4%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 32.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.9% and a lightness of 40.6%. #b36e1c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c38 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#b36e1c color description : Strong orange.
#b36e1c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b36e1c has RGB values of R:179, G:110,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.39, Y:0.84,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11759132.
